国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

首頁(yè) PHP 庫(kù) 其它類庫(kù) 文件緩存的php類庫(kù)
文件緩存的php類庫(kù)
<?php
class CacheLayer{
  protected $root = "";
  protected $cache = "";
  protected $key = "";
  protected $life = 0;
  public function __construct($key, $root = "/cachelayer"){
    $this->root = $_SERVER["DOCUMENT_ROOT"].$root;
    $this->key = $key;
  }
  public function expired($life_span){
    $this->life = $life_span;
    $file = $this->root."/".$this->key.".cachelayer";
    if(is_file($file)){
      $mtime = filemtime($file);
      return (time() >= ($mtime + $this->life));
    }else{
      return true;
    }
  }
  public function put($content){
    $file = $this->root."/".$this->key.".cachelayer";
    if(!is_dir(dirname($this->root))){
      return false;
    }
    $this->delete();
    $content = json_encode($content);
    return (bool)file_put_contents($file, $content);
  }
  public function get(){
    $file = $this->root."/".$this->key.".cachelayer";
    if(is_file($file)){
      return json_decode(file_get_contents($file), true);
    }
    return array();
  }
  public function delete(){
    $file = $this->root."/".$this->key.".cachelayer";
    if(is_file($file)){
      unlink($file);
      return true;
    }
    return false;
  }
}
?>

這是一份很好用的PHP緩存類庫(kù),需要的朋友可以下載使用,可以通過(guò)文件緩存,大大緩解數(shù)據(jù)庫(kù)的壓力

免責(zé)聲明

本站所有資源均由網(wǎng)友貢獻(xiàn)或各大下載網(wǎng)站轉(zhuǎn)載。請(qǐng)自行檢查軟件的完整性!本站所有資源僅供學(xué)習(xí)參考。請(qǐng)不要將它們用于商業(yè)目的。否則,一切后果由您負(fù)責(zé)!如有侵權(quán),請(qǐng)聯(lián)系我們刪除。聯(lián)系方式:admin@php.cn

相關(guān)文章

MySQL BLOB 字段類型:將文件存儲(chǔ)在數(shù)據(jù)庫(kù)中還是文件系統(tǒng)上? MySQL BLOB 字段類型:將文件存儲(chǔ)在數(shù)據(jù)庫(kù)中還是文件系統(tǒng)上?

02 Nov 2024

決定 MySQL BLOB 字段類型:文件上傳的存儲(chǔ)選項(xiàng)在數(shù)據(jù)庫(kù)設(shè)計(jì)的上下文中,選擇適當(dāng)?shù)淖侄晤愋?..

oracle數(shù)據(jù)庫(kù)的文件類型有哪些 oracle數(shù)據(jù)庫(kù)的文件類型有哪些

11 Apr 2025

Oracle 數(shù)據(jù)庫(kù)文件類型包括:數(shù)據(jù)文件 (.dbf):存儲(chǔ)實(shí)際數(shù)據(jù)??刂莆募?(.ctl):記錄數(shù)據(jù)庫(kù)關(guān)鍵信息。重做日志文件 (.redo):記錄數(shù)據(jù)庫(kù)修改操作的日志。參數(shù)文件 (init.ora/spfile.ora):定義數(shù)據(jù)庫(kù)參數(shù)。歸檔日志文件 (.arc):重做日志文件的備份。臨時(shí)文件 (.tmp):用于存儲(chǔ)中間結(jié)果。理解這些文件類型對(duì)于數(shù)據(jù)庫(kù)管理和調(diào)優(yōu)至關(guān)重要,需要多學(xué)習(xí)、實(shí)踐和不斷積累經(jīng)驗(yàn)。

oracle的數(shù)據(jù)庫(kù)由哪些類型文件組成 oracle的數(shù)據(jù)庫(kù)由哪些類型文件組成

11 Apr 2025

Oracle數(shù)據(jù)庫(kù)文件系統(tǒng)由多種文件共同構(gòu)成:數(shù)據(jù)文件:存儲(chǔ)實(shí)際數(shù)據(jù)??刂莆募河涗洈?shù)據(jù)庫(kù)結(jié)構(gòu)信息。重做日志文件:記錄數(shù)據(jù)庫(kù)修改操作。參數(shù)文件:包含數(shù)據(jù)庫(kù)參數(shù)設(shè)置。臨時(shí)文件:存儲(chǔ)中間結(jié)果。理解這些文件類型及其之間的關(guān)系對(duì)于數(shù)據(jù)庫(kù)管理和性能調(diào)優(yōu)至關(guān)重要。規(guī)劃文件數(shù)量、大小和存儲(chǔ)介質(zhì)可優(yōu)化性能并確保數(shù)據(jù)可用性。

oracle的數(shù)據(jù)庫(kù)由哪些類型的文件組成 oracle的數(shù)據(jù)庫(kù)由哪些類型的文件組成

11 Apr 2025

Oracle數(shù)據(jù)庫(kù)文件家族包含七類核心文件:數(shù)據(jù)文件(.dbf):存儲(chǔ)表格和索引數(shù)據(jù);控制文件(.ctl):記錄數(shù)據(jù)庫(kù)元信息;重做日志文件(.redo):記錄事務(wù)修改操作;參數(shù)文件(.pfile 或 .spfile):配置數(shù)據(jù)庫(kù)運(yùn)行設(shè)置;歸檔日志文件(.arch):備份重做日志文件;臨時(shí)文件(.tmp):存儲(chǔ)查詢和排序的中間結(jié)果;其他輔助文件:控制文件副本、數(shù)據(jù)字典文件等。

oracle的數(shù)據(jù)庫(kù)有哪些類型的文件組成 oracle的數(shù)據(jù)庫(kù)有哪些類型的文件組成

11 Apr 2025

Oracle數(shù)據(jù)庫(kù)主要由以下類型的文件組成:數(shù)據(jù)文件(.dbf):存儲(chǔ)數(shù)據(jù);控制文件(.ctl):記錄數(shù)據(jù)庫(kù)結(jié)構(gòu)信息;重做日志文件(redo log files):記錄數(shù)據(jù)修改操作;參數(shù)文件(init.ora/spfile.ora):包含數(shù)據(jù)庫(kù)設(shè)置;歸檔日志文件(archive log files):重做日志文件的備份;密碼文件:保護(hù)數(shù)據(jù)庫(kù)免受非法訪問(wèn)。

如何使用正確的列類型和 INSERT 語(yǔ)句在 MySQL 數(shù)據(jù)庫(kù)中高效存儲(chǔ)文件? 如何使用正確的列類型和 INSERT 語(yǔ)句在 MySQL 數(shù)據(jù)庫(kù)中高效存儲(chǔ)文件?

24 Dec 2024

將文件插入 MySQL 數(shù)據(jù)庫(kù):列類型和插入語(yǔ)句注意事項(xiàng)使用 Web 將文件插入 MySQL 數(shù)據(jù)庫(kù)時(shí)...

See all articles